About Hugh Byrd
Hugh Byrd is a scholar working on Building and Construction, Speech and Hearing, Renewable Energy, Sustainability and the Environment, Social Psychology and Pollution, having authored 50 papers that have together received 391 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Building Energy and Comfort Optimization (12 papers), Sustainable Building Design and Assessment (6 papers), Noise Effects and Management (6 papers), Global Energy and Sustainability Research (5 papers), Energy and Environment Impacts (5 papers), Facilities and Workplace Management (4 papers), Urban Green Space and Health (4 papers) and Urban and Rural Development Challenges (3 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Building and Construction (190 citations), Speech and Hearing (54 citations), Environmental Engineering (85 citations), Energy Engineering and Power Technology (15 citations) and Social Psychology (69 citations). Hugh Byrd has collaborated with scholars based in New Zealand, United Kingdom and Malaysia. Frequent co-authors include Eziaku Onyeizu Rasheed, Steve Matthewman, Behzad Sodagar, Najid Ahmad, Anna Y. Q. Ho, Basil Sharp, Nirmal‐Kumar C. Nair, Argyrios Zolotas, Chris Bingham and Sharifah Fairuz Syed Fadzil. Their work appears in journals such as Sustainability, Architectural Science Review, Facilities, Journal of Environmental Policy & Planning and Energy Policy.
